BY THE PRESIDENT OF THE UNITED STATES
OF AMERICA
A PROCLAMATION

WHEREAS farm accidents each year inflict a heavy loss upon the economy of the Nation and cause untold suffering among our rural population; and WHEREAS the death toll from farm work accidents last year was higher than that in any other major industry; and WHEREAS the health, prosperity, and welfare of the Nations farm families are of vital concern to all citizens; and WHEREAS the effect of accident-pre vention programs has indicated that our rural residents, through attention to safety education, can greatly reduce ac cidents and the resultant loss and suffering:
NOW, THEREFORE, I, D W IG H T D.
EISENHOWER, President of the United States of America, do hereby call upon the people of the Nation to observe the week beginning July 21,1957, as National Farm Safety Week, and I urge all farm families and farm workers to join in a continuing campaign designed to pre vent needless accidents in their homes, on their farms, and along their high ways.
I also request all persons and organi zations interested in the welfare of farm people to support and participate in this special endeavor.
IN W IT N E SS WHEREOF, I have here unto set my hand and caused the Seal of the United States of America to be affixed.
DONE at the City of Washington this 14th day of March in the year of our Lord nineteen hundred and seal fifty-seven, and of the Inde pendence of the United States of America the one hundred and eightyfirst.
D w ig h t D. E is e n h o w e r
By the President:
C h r is t ia n A . H e rter ,
Acting Secretary of State.
